Finding quality, Bible-centered curriculum for every age group in your church shouldn't depend on the size of your budget. Lessons.Church is a completely free, open-source platform providing video-based lessons, downloadable materials, and leader guides for preschoolers through adults, all at zero cost and with no login required to browse the full library.^1
The platform hosts content from five main program providers: Ark Kids Junior (preschool), Ark Kids Elementary, For Ministry Resources youth series, Ozark Christian College's NextLevel Online adult courses, and Following Jesus Together small group discipleship studies, plus additional elementary curriculum from partner organizations like High Voltage, Faith Kidz, and West Ridge.^1 In total, the library includes over 1,100 lessons across 189+ studies from 12+ providers.^2 Churches can set up classrooms, schedule lessons, customize content, and present directly using built-in presenter mode or the companion FreePlay TV app for Apple TV, Fire Stick, and Google TV.^2 For churches evaluating paid alternatives, Lessons.Church publishes transparent comparison pages against major curriculum providers including Answers in Genesis, Orange, RightNow Media, Grow Curriculum, and Group Publishing.^8
Lessons.Church is built by ChurchApps (Live Church Solutions), a 501(c)(3) nonprofit founded with one conviction: the Church shouldn't have to outsource its tools to for-profit companies. Rooted in Matthew 10:8, "Freely you have received, freely give," ChurchApps serves over 14,764 churches across 130+ countries and keeps every line of code open source on GitHub under an MIT license.^3 Lessons.Church is part of a family of free ministry tools that includes B1 Church (church management), FreeShow (worship presentations), and FreePlay (classroom content display).^4
